To effectively repair a ceiling drywall, start by removing any damaged areas and cutting a new piece of drywall to fit. Secure the new piece in place with screws, then apply joint compound and tape to cover the seams. Sand the area smooth, prime and paint to finish the repair.

What are the common causes of cracks in ceiling drywall and how can they be effectively repaired?

Common causes of cracks in ceiling drywall include settling of the house, temperature changes, and moisture issues. To effectively repair these cracks, you can use drywall tape and joint compound to fill in the cracks, sand the area smooth, and then repaint the ceiling for a seamless finish.

How to drywall a ceiling effectively and efficiently?

To drywall a ceiling effectively and efficiently, start by measuring and cutting the drywall to fit the ceiling. Use a drywall lift to hold the drywall in place while you screw it into the ceiling joists. Make sure to stagger the seams and use joint compound and tape to cover them. Sand the seams smooth and apply a primer and paint for a finished look.
